This will unfortunately force FB_CORE=y even with DRM=m, it would be nice to allow both to be loadable modules. Any of these should work:
a) Add another hidden symbol like
config DRM_FB_CORE def_tristate DRM && DRM_FBDEV_EMULATION select FB_CORE
b) move the 'select' to DRM
config DRM tristate "Direct Rendering Manager (XFree86 4.1.0 and higher DRI support)" select FB_CORE if DRM_FBDEV_EMULATION
c) Remove the 'select' and instead use the default
config FB_CORE def_tristate FB || (DRM && DRM_FBDEV_EMULATION)
